What to consider when buying eyeglasses?

Usually, people with lighter skin tones choose lighter color frames, while those with darker skin tones choose dark color frames. For example, people with lighter skin tones can choose soft pink frames, tortoiseshell frames, or gold and silver frames, while those with darker skin tones can choose red, black, or tortoiseshell frames.


How to Adjust Glasses If They Pinch Your Nose

In some cases, glasses will pinch your nose, so you also need to adjust them, too. If the glasses frames are metal, you should simply widen the plastic nose pads using your thumbs until the frames fit comfortably. If the glasses frames are plastic, you should soak the arms of your glasses in warm water for 30-60 seconds, and gently apply upward and outward pressure on the end of the arms to get a more relaxed fit.

After that, your glasses will become more suitable.

Unfortunately, not all glasses can be adjusted by yourself at home. You can’t adjust some glasses which are based on the material of your glasses. For example, the glasses with the following material can’t be adjusted at home:

1. Aluminum alloy.
2. Memory plastic.
3. Titanium or memory titanium.

If your glasses are made of these materials, you can’t adjust them by yourself at home. If something goes worse, you need to buy a new pair of glasses. It is also risky to adjust the rimless or semi-rimless glasses by yourself at home.

The design evolution of progressive lenses

Spherical and aspheric designs

The design of the front surface of the far-use area of the early progressive lens is similar to that of the ordinary spherical single vision lenses, so it is called a spherical progressive lens. Since 1974, the front surface of the far-use region of the lens is designed to be aspheric by designers, which not only reduces the peripheral aberration but makes the lens thinner, lighter, and less powerful.

Hard and soft design

For hard design, the channel is short, and the gradient is large. The near-use area position is high. The effective visual area of remote and near-use areas was larger. Peripheral astigmatism is relatively concentrated. Because surrounding astigmatism increases rapidly and the distribution is dense, the curve effect is more obvious. The gradient area is narrow. It is more difficult and takes longer for wearers to adapt.

Lenses with soft designs have slower gradients, longer gradients, and wider gradients. The angle of rotation of the eye from the far area to the near area is greater. It's easier to get used to. Compared with the hard design, the effective visual area of the far and near use areas is smaller, and the location of the near use area is lower.

Single, diverse, and individualized design

Initially, the progressive lenses used a single design, in which each basic curve was scaled equally and a luminosity combination was added within the range of its semi-finished lens blanks. The steepest base curve uses the same lens design as the flattest base curve. Lenses designers quickly realized that the overall performance of the lens could be improved by microcustomizing the lens design, leading to progressive lenses with multiple designs. This kind of design is called diverse design. By the mid-1990s, there was the emergence of individualized lens designs. In addition to using different gradients, these first individualized lens designs used steeper baseline curves with a slightly larger approach area to compensate for increased magnification and reduced field of view.

Symmetrical and asymmetric design

There is no difference between the left and right eyes in the symmetrical design of progressive lenses. As the eyes turn inward when they see near objects, the gradual gradient area gradually tilts to the nasal side from top to bottom, so the left/right progressive lenses should be rotated clockwise/counterclockwise respectively during processing. An asymptotic lens with left and right eye divisions is called an asymmetric design. The gradient is gradually and moderately inclined to the nasal side from top to bottom. The refractive force, astigmatism, and vertical prism of the two sides of the left and right gradient of the asymmetric design lenses are basically similar. At the same time, considering the characteristics of eye movement parameters in binocular vision, the peripheral aberrations of the corresponding positions of the left and right lenses were appropriately balanced to improve the visual effect of the wearer.

Can't Use Alcohol To Clean Glasses

Generally speaking, alcohol is not suitable for cleaning resin lenses. Resin lenses are relatively soft and are usually coated with a film. It not only improves the hardness of the lens, but also has more other functions. The lens film is not suitable for cleaning with harsh cleaning agents. As we all know, alcohol has a certain stimulating effect, so it is harmful to the film of the lens.

Driver's protective glasses

The principle of the driver's protective glasses is to use the special film on the glasses to reflect the strong light hitting the glasses back to protect the eyes. It can protect against ultraviolet, infrared and blue light on foggy and rainy days. In snowy weather and at night, the wearer can see the scenery more clearly, and it can also increase the vividness of red, yellow, green, white, and other colors, and eliminate the glare and reflected light of the oncoming cars when meeting cars at night.
